Ancelotti Announces End of Era as Brazil Prepares for Copa America 2028

Veteran squad exits after early World Cup exit, new talent to emerge

Carlo Ancelotti, Brazil's head coach, announced that Neymar, Casemiro and Danilo will not play for the national team again following the country's disappointing World Cup campaign. The statement came after Brazil were eliminated in the round of 16 by Norway, their earliest exit since 1990, and it underscores the conclusion of a era defined by the contributions of those three stalwarts.

The defeat was not only a sporting setback but also a symbolic passing of the torch. Ancelotti described the tournament as the end of a generation of important players, noting that all three had surpassed the 30‑year mark during the competition. Their departures leave a void that the federation must now address as it looks toward the future.

Neymar's Final Appearance

Neymar, who had been sidelined since October 2023 with a calf injury, made his first appearance for Brazil in the match against Norway. After the game he expressed gratitude for his 130 caps and reflected on a career that began with his debut in 2010. His emotional farewell highlighted the personal connections that have long linked the player to the nation's fans.

Building Toward 2028

Looking ahead, Ancelotti said the focus will shift to the Copa America in 2028, where a new wave of talent will be invited to compete. While some experienced figures such as Marquinhos will remain to provide continuity, the coach emphasized the need for fresh faces to inject energy and tactical flexibility into the side.

The upcoming cycle also offers an opportunity for domestic clubs to showcase emerging prospects. Santos, a historic club with a strong developmental pedigree, is expected to contribute several candidates to the national pool, although the exact roster will be determined in the months to come.
